Anvik, Alaska gets a BestPlaces Cost of Living score of 96.3, which means the total cost of housing, food, childcare, transportation, healthcare, taxes, and other necessities is 3.7% lower than the U.S. average and 17.3% lower than the average for Alaska.

Housing costs in Anvik?
A typical home costs $88,100, which is 73.9% less expensive than the national average of $338,100 and 73.8% less expensive than the average Alaska home, at $336,100. Renting a two-bedroom unit in Anvik costs $880 per month, which is 38.5% cheaper than the national average of $1,430 and 53.4% cheaper than the state average of $1,350.
